Stuffed Pepper Soup

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b. lean ground beef
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1/2 medium yellow onion, diced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 red b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 green bell pepper, chopped
  • 2 cans (14.5 oz.) diced tomatoes
  • 1 can (15 oz.) tomato sauce
  • 2 cups beef broth
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 2 cups cooked long grain white rice
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. In a Dutch oven over medium heat, brown the ground beef until fully cooked; drain excess grease.
  2. Add olive oil to the pot and sauté diced onions and bell peppers for about 5 minutes; add minced garlic and sauté for an additional 30 seconds.
  3. Stir in the cooked beef along with diced tomatoes, tomato sauce, beef broth,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and pepper.
  4. Bring to a boil; reduce heat and let simmer for about 15–20 minutes.
  5. Stir in cooked rice just before serving; garnish with parsley if desired.
